What is Discectomy Surgery?

Discectomy is a surgical procedure performed to remove part of a herniated or slipped disc that is pressing on spinal nerves. It is commonly recommended for patients experiencing severe back pain, leg pain (sciatica), numbness, or weakness that does not improve with medications, rest, or physiotherapy.

Discectomy Treatment Options

  • Endoscopic / Minimally Invasive Discectomy

This modern approach uses a small incision and specialized endoscopic tools to remove the herniated portion of the disc. It causes minimal disruption to muscles and tissues, leading to less pain, shorter hospital stay, and faster mobility. Many patients can stand or walk with support within 24 hours.

  • Microdiscectomy (Microscope-Assisted Surgery)

In cases requiring higher precision, surgeons use an operating microscope to carefully remove the disc fragment compressing the nerve. This technique is highly effective for relieving sciatica, numbness, and radiating leg pain, offering long-term relief while preserving maximum spinal stability.

Frequently Asked Questions

How long does Discectomy surgery take?

Most procedures last between 30–60 minutes, though this may vary based on case complexity.

When can I walk after surgery?

Patients can usually stand or walk with support within 24–48 hours of surgery, thanks to minimally invasive methods.

How long is the hospital stay?

For minimally invasive discectomy, many patients are discharged the same day or within 48 hours. Traditional approaches may require a longer stay.
